Derivations from Banach function algebras
H. G. Dales * and
K. A. L. White
Department of Pure Mathematics, University of Leeds, Leeds LS2 9JT
We study the structure of derivations D : AlgA C [X]
A, where A is a function algebra defined on a compact subset of C such that A contains C [X]. We show that, under certain conditions on the algebra A, all such derivations are zero. We give examples to show the necessity of these conditions.
